MI Developments Announces Amendments to Magna Entertainment Bridge Loan and Project Financing Facilities

AURORA, ON, Sept. 15 /PRNewswire-FirstCall/ -- MI Developments Inc.
(TSX: MIM.A, MIM.B; NYSE: MIM) today announced that it and one of
its wholly-owned subsidiaries (collectively, "MID") have agreed to
amend the bridge loan (the "Bridge Loan") provided in September
2007 (and amended in May and August 2008) to Magna Entertainment
Corp. ("MEC"), as well as the project financing facilities (the
"Project Financings") provided in connection with MEC's racing and
alternative gaming facilities at Gulfstream Park in Florida and
Remington Park in Oklahoma. The maturity date of the Bridge Loan
will be extended from September 30, 2008 to October 31, 2008. In
addition, MID will extend the deadline for repayment of at least
US$100 million under the Gulfstream Park facility from September
30, 2008 to October 31, 2008 (during which time any repayments made
under either of the Project Financings will not be subject to a
make-whole payment). MID has also agreed to allow MEC to use up to
US$2 million under the Bridge Loan to fund costs associated with
the upcoming Maryland slots referendum. In connection with the
extension of the Bridge Loan, MID will receive an extension fee of
US$527,500. The amendments are conditional on MEC extending the
maturity date of its US$40 million senior secured revolving credit
facility with a Canadian chartered bank from September 15, 2008 to
October 15, 2008. Draws under the Bridge Loan will not be permitted
after October 15, 2008 unless the MEC bank facility has been
further extended or replaced. The MID Board approved the amendments
to the Bridge Loan and the Project Financings after considering,
among other things, a recommendation from a Special Committee of
independent directors. The amendments are intended to provide MID
with time to continue to explore a range of alternatives,
including, without limitation, examining potential amendments to
the reorganization proposal received by the MID Board of Directors
on March 31, 2008 and evaluating whether or to what extent MID
might participate in a recapitalization or restructuring of MEC.
Dennis Mills, MID's Vice-Chairman and Interim Chief Executive
Officer, stated, "This short-term extension of the bridge loan
allows us to remain focused on attempting to develop a compromise
solution that is in the best interests of MID and can be
implemented with the necessary stakeholder support." Neither the
MID Special Committee of independent directors nor the MID Board of
Directors has made any decisions or recommendations with respect to
any reorganization proposal or any other transaction relating to
MID or MEC. There can be no assurance that any reorganization
transaction, or any other transaction relating to MID or MEC, will
be completed. MID will file a material change report immediately
